INTRODUCTION <br /> In accordance with a request from Mr Joe Toste, Advanced GeoEnvironmental, Inc (AGE), has <br /> prepared this Quarterly Report for the field activities performed at 2420 Grant Line Road, Tracy, <br /> California Quarterly ground water monitoring activities were conducted on 29 October 1997 The <br /> general setting of the site is illustrated in Figure 1 -Location Map Monitoring well locations on the <br /> site are illustrated in Figure 2 -Site Plan A detailed background of previous work performed at the <br /> site was presented in the Quarterly Report- December 1996, dated 28 February 1991W, prepared by <br /> AGE <br /> The quarterly monitoring and sampling was performed in accordance with San Joaquin County <br /> Public Health Services - Environmental Health Division (PHS-EHD) and Central Valley Regional <br /> Water Quality Control Board(CVRWQCB) guidelines for investigation of underground storage tank <br /> (UST) sites <br /> io 2.0. PROCEDURES <br /> 21 MONITORING WELL PURGE PROCEDURES <br /> ! <br /> IOn 29 October 1997, the water level in each monitoring well was measured relative to the top of the <br /> well casing in each well using a Solinst water level meter After water levels were measured, a two- <br /> stage submersible pump was used to purge each well Three to five gallons (minimum of three well <br /> volumes) of water were removed from each well Temperature, pH and conductivity were measured <br /> at one-gallon intervals using an ICM water analyzer during purging, and had generally stabilized <br /> (Appendix A)by the end of the purging process Purged water was stored on-site in 55-gallon,DOT- <br /> approved drums <br /> 22 COLLECTION OF GROUND WATER SAMPLES <br /> Water samples were collected from each well using a new disposable plastic bailer Each water <br /> sample was transferred into two 40-m1 VOA vials and one I-liter amber bottle After collection, the <br /> samples were labeled and placed in a chilled container for transportation under chain-of-custody to F <br /> McCampbell Analytical, Inc , (MAI), in Pacheco, California <br /> Samples were analyzed in accordance with EPA Methods 5030/8015m for total petroleum <br /> hydrocarbons quantified as gasoline and as diesel (TPH-g and TPH-d), in accordance with EPA <br /> Method 8020/602 for volatile aromatics(benzene,toluene,ethyl benzene and total xylenes BTE&X) <br /> Advanced GeoEnvsronmental Inc. <br />
